Overview
- Operation Sindoor, launched on May 7, targeted nine terrorist facilities in Pakistan and Pakistan-occupied Kashmir in response to the April 22 Pahalgam attack that killed 26 civilians.
- Prime Minister Modi praised the armed forces for their precision and highlighted the use of indigenous weapons, emphasizing India's commitment to self-reliance through 'Atmanirbhar Bharat.'
- The operation has bolstered national unity and patriotism, with widespread public displays of solidarity such as Tiranga Yatras and tributes to the military.
- India's diplomatic outreach has gained traction, with multi-party delegations engaging global leaders to expose Pakistan's role in terrorism and secure international support.
- The ceasefire with Pakistan remains intact, while India intensifies security in Jammu & Kashmir and promotes domestic manufacturing inspired by the operation's success.
